- (1) A nontestamentary estate planning document or signature on a nontestamentary estate planning document shall not be denied legal effect or enforceability solely because it is in electronic form. If any other law of this Commonwealth requires a signature on a nontestamentary estate planning document to be in writing, an electronic record of the document satisfies the requirement. If other law of this Commonwealth requires a signature on a nontestamentary estate planning document, an electronic signature satisfies the requirement.
